I just sold an item and took a paypal payment on it. The guy that bought the stuff used a credit card through paypal. Paypal deducted about 3% of the payment for what I guess was a processing fee. So they charged me nearly 6 bucks for a $190.00 payment. I didn't realize they would do this so I stuck to the deal but next time I will warn the buyer he has to add the processing fee if he wants to make a payment with a credit card. The $6.00 wasn't that big of a deal but if it was a more expensive item I would've hated it.

myself i love pay-pal..i use it as much as buyer or seller will agree to..one thing is you have a buyer protection.if you pay for a item and shipping doesn't send to you within 10 days then you file a complaint with pay-pal.the seller then has 10 days to make it right with you..if he doesn't reponse back or make it right then pay-pal gives your money back and they go after the seller to get there money back..as a seller then as soon as person pays me with pay-pal i then transfer those fubds from pay-pal to my bank..this protects me from buyer changing his mind after paying me and cancer his payment..can't do that if it isn't in pay-pal account[that covers the scamers doing this]..i rather pay the $6.00 fee and be covered myself..another thing i find a + with pay-pal is some buyers may not have cash at time you are selling something but they have the all mighty credit card[pay later plain]so if you accept pay-pal then you still make the sell by accepting there credit card..
just my reasons i like using pay-pal as sending money and recieving money..and it is faster.if buying a part don't have to wait a week or 2 for pony express to get your moneyorder to seller or buyer before the part you need is sent..
